Barry Ferguson: Calvin Bassey worth at least £10 million to Rangers

Barry Ferguson believes Calvin Bassey is worth at least £10 million to Rangers.

The 22-year-old has been outstanding for the Ibrox side this season, especially since the arrival of Giovanni van Bronckhorst.

Bassey’s been a revelation in a variety of roles and he’s been a major part of Rangers’ journey to the Europa League final.

Ferguson is a huge admirer of the ‘outstanding’ Nigerian international and the former Gers captain has urged Ibrox chiefs to offer him a new contract.

“I don’t want to put him under pressure but you’ve got to be looking at £10 million pound just now,” Ferguson told GO Radio.

“His development this year has been unbelievable. He’s grown each game, he’s getting stronger and he’s getting better.

“The beauty of him is that he can play left-back, left wing-back, in a back three and at left centre-back.

“A lot of people go on about Ryan Jack, James Tavernier, Connor Goldson, Alfredo Morelos…but not a lot of people mention Bassey.

“He’s been outstanding and he’s one that Rangers need to get tied up on a long-term contract.

“If he produces these sorts of performances next season then Rangers are going to struggle to keep a hold of him.

“He fits the build for a defender.”

Ferguson is still well-connected at Ibrox and the former Alloa boss only hears good feedback on Bassey.

He said: “The thing that comes out the training ground is that he wants to learn and he’s always asking questions.

“He wants to stay out and make himself better.

Bassey has featured 47 times for Rangers so far this season and has bagged five assists.

In the Scottish Premiership, he has started all 26 games he has featured in, playing all 90 minutes in all.
